Spielbank Bad Homburg Review - The Resort and the Platform
This Spielbank Bad Homburg review covers two things that share a name but little else. One is a historic gaming house inside the Kurpark, the oldest of its kind in Europe, built on ceremony, dealers, and a compact floor. The other is an online platform aimed at the German market, stacked with thousands of titles and a full offer sheet.
Licensing on Both Sides
The land-based venue operates as François-Blanc-Spielbank GmbH, wholly owned through a chain that leads back to the city of Bad Homburg itself, which makes it effectively municipal. Oversight sits with the Hessian interior ministry in Wiesbaden, and the concession runs on a line that traces back to an 1841 grant.
Casino Bad Homburg online runs on a German licence, and it operates under the framework set by the German gambling treaty (Glücksspielstaatsvertrag) that regulates online play across the country. Everything processes in euros, identity verification comes before any first payout, and daily and monthly withdrawal ceilings apply.

What locals know
Treat the historic house as a full evening, not just a gaming floor. The venue folds a restaurant, two bars, and a Saturday-night Lounge into the same building, so you can eat a set menu at Le Blanc, take a free roulette walkthrough if you book two days ahead, and end the night on the dance floor without leaving. Bring a passport and dress for the room, because the door enforces both. Plan the visit around the whole complex rather than the tables alone, and the evening gives you far more than a few hands of blackjack.
